Output d74eec78f7fd120d232c41bf552a3ee4c9bbcb4eedf48b20ae25e5bbf40099ff:3
- value
- 905749
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d5dcae39fdbaf786a9a8e3f39b46a33889a6e037 OP_EQUAL
- address
- 3MBpDZMRBKEXDNdLav57TvvJQkQVpafPgc
- transaction
- d74eec78f7fd120d232c41bf552a3ee4c9bbcb4eedf48b20ae25e5bbf40099ff
- confirmations
- 58273
- spent
- true